Lincoln Memorial Picnic Grounds
http://www.oldfolksadventures.com/wp-content/uploads/2015/03/11018470_937823632924440_860566410_n-300x300.jpg
Lincoln Memorial Picnic Park. is the site of the third in a series of seven Lincoln-Douglas debates. Currently the picnic area offers three walking loops ranging from .24 – .41 miles.
